TVS has sent an invite for tomorrow (September 8) for a virtual press event. The invite contains the tagline “The All-New Racer’s Choice.” Well, what could it be? Here’s our analysis:
TVS has been competing in two classes in the National Racing Championship: the four-stroke Pro Stock up to 165cc open and the four-stroke Pro Stock 301–400cc open. Based on the 165cc category, TVS had already launched the Apache RTR 165 RP. So, logically, the Hosur-based brand should come up with a sportier, focused version of the TVS Apache RR 310, likely to be called the ‘Apache RR 310 RP’.
In addition to their RP platform, TVS could make use of its learnings from the Asia Road Racing Championship and also the Petronas TVS Racing Team, which was formed in April 2022 in collaboration with Petronas. In fact, the Petronas partnership was for the RR 310 to begin with. Moreover, for homologation, a certain number of road-going bikes are required, thus reinforcing the speculation about the RR 310 RP.
The end result should be a properly aggressive, track-focused (yet road-legal) Apache RR 310. Since the stock bike costs Rs 2,65,000 and the BTO one with both Race Kit and Dynamic Kit installed retails at Rs 2,82,000 (both ex-showroom Delhi), expect the RP variant to be priced at around Rs 3 lakh (ex-showroom). This will bring TVS’ flagship even closer to its rival, the KTM RC 390 in terms of performance and pricing. Stay tuned to ZigWheels for more details as the bike will be launched tomorrow!
